Centegra Readies for Family Health Fest

Patrons will enjoy free food, fun and wellness activities on Saturday, July 21.

 

Centegra Health System will host its fourth annual Centegra Family Health Fest from 10 a.m. to 1 p.m. Saturday, July 21 at the Centegra Health Campus in Huntley.

The event will offer families a destination wellness-themed day filled with free activities, swimming, fitness and fun. After the event, guests may participate in an open swim in the outdoor pool at Centegra Health Bridge Fitness Center-Huntley, 10450 Algonquin Road, from 1 to 3 p.m. Admission is free.

The event is loaded with activities, opportunities and fun for the entire family:

  • The day includes a free healthy lunch, rock climbing wall, teddy bear clinic, Centegra dieticians and a “How much sugar?” game, an operation game with McHenry County Orthopedic surgeons, Chicago Wolves Hockey Mascot “Skates” and family-friendly entertainment and music provided by Dave Rudolf.
  • The first 400 children 16 and under will receive a free bike helmet, fitted personally by Centegra associates on-site. All helmet sizes will be available; however, once specific sizes are gone, Centegra will not distribute a helmet unless it is the right size for the child. Each family to attend will also receive a free backpack.
  • In addition, each family in attendance will be entered into a raffle to win a Disney vacation donated by Huntley Travel. Some restrictions will apply.
  • The Centegra Health Bridge Fitness Center will have a special two-for-the-price-of-one enrollment for the day of the event only. Attendees can participate in various activities provided by the fitness center, such as quick start tennis, a vertical jump challenge and an obstacle course.
  • School sport physicals will be offered for the reduced-price of $25 and preregistration is required. Echocardiogram (ECHO) heart screenings also will be offered by appointment for $85. To preregister for one or both, call 815-338-6600.
  • Dr. Randy David will perform scoliosis screenings onsite at the event. He is a chiropractor with Centegra Physician Care and the recently opened Centegra Back and Spine Center on the Huntley campus. 
  • As a special bonus this year, there will be a booth dedicated to women. Each woman who stops by the booth can sign up for the Pearls for Wellness Program and will be given a genuine cultured fresh water pearl.
